9.8 Unused objects statistical functionality in the Tenured area
This section describes the unused objects statistical functionality in the Tenured area.
The unused objects statistical functionality in the Tenured area is the functionality used to output the class-wise statistical information. You can use this functionality in the Tenured area to identify the unused objects of the Tenured area.
To use the statistical functionality for the unused objects of the Tenured area, specify -garbage in the arguments of the jheapprof command. For details on the jheapprof command, see jheapprof(Output of extended thread dump containing Hitachi class-wise statistical information) in the uCosminexus Application Server Command Reference Guide.
